Fully built 96 gt

before going any further the car needs some things.
converter sent to performance industries to change it from a single to multi disc converter. This would be so you can make full power under WOT. runs and drives just fine right now.

car made 427rwtq at only 5000rpms through an auto-lots of power left

Paint/body work to the roof-previous had a roof scoop on the car an bondo is left over.
interior pieces like-door cups kick panels, trunk pieces.

The good

1996gt

Livernois Motorsports 298 Cubic Inch Street Series Stroker Short Block
Production 03 Iron Block
Custom Livernois Forged Steel Stroker Crankshaft
Livernois/Mahle Pistons, Rings, Locks, and Wrist Pins
Livernois/Manley H-Beam Forged Connecting Rods with ARP2000 bolts
Clevite Tri Armor Engine Bearings
Rated to 1,000 Horsepower
9.6-1 compression ratio
I. Rotating Assembly : Professionally built by Livernois Motorsports, all fasteners torqued to specs and marked
1. 2003 seasoned cobra block, bored 20 thousand's over.
17cc dished pistions-maybe
2. Snyder stroker forged crank.
3. Manley forged Rods.
4. Mahle phosphate coated pistons.
5. Stainless steel valves.
6. Livernois custom grind stage III blower cam.
7. Ford PI heads with Livernois stage III port and upgraded springs.
